Now special forces get their joint operation doctrine

New Delhi, Oct 5 (PTI) Special forces of the Armed Forces have now got a joint operations doctrine that would dictate their manoeuvres, be it within Indian soil or behind enemy lines.

The new doctrine, which is a restricted document, comes less than a month after the defence forces came out with their joint amphibious warfare doctrine that determines their operations during an offensive on enemy shores.

Navy chief and Chairman of the Chiefs of Staff Committee Admiral Sureesh Mehta released the "Joint Doctrine for Special forces" prepared by the Integrated Defence Staff Headquarters here, ...
